Michael is CEO of Faethm, an R&D firm that helps companies and governments to prosper from emerging technologies, particularly AI, robotics and advanced materials. Faethm builds Applications of new technologies in collaboration with R&D labs and industry partners, and develops strategic and policy responses to navigate the economic and social Implications of technology-driven change. Examples include Tandem, a product to help navigate the automation of work, and R&D programmes underway that are developing breakthrough technologies for cancer diagnosis, surgery, and energy production. Michael founded Faethm in early 2016, before which he was a Partner at The Boston Consulting Group and founding Managing Director, Asia of BCG’s innovation and product development practice, Digital Ventures. Michael led the set-up and scaling of BCG DV across Asia as a member of the Global Executive Team, as well as building disruptive new products and businesses for clients across the region. Before joining BCG Michael founded and was CEO of S&C, an award-winning product design and development company, which was the 19th fastest growing company in Australia in 2012, shortly before it was acquired by BCG.
